Raven's 600S looks exactly like Ag Leader's GPS6500. I would bet they're made by the same company and the only differences are minor firmware customizations to each one.

Was the E Pro able to configure the 600? NMEA sentences, serial baud rates, and the like, or was simple able to receive signal as it was currently configured? The E Pro is not listed compatible with the 600S, but that doesn't mean they can't work together, it just means it might not have access to some features beyond basic GPS signal.
